7236 is universally the leanest and most solid-state . I like the Russian 6H13C - they are just a little warmer (IIRC ?) than the 7236 but still a very honest tonal presentation. Or the 6N13P too..

I can vouch for Sylvania Gold Brand 6080 as more neutral compared to the Mullards. And if the Tung Sol are anything like the Chatham, no not neutral, maybe even warmer than the Mullards.
Snagged a Sylvania Gold Brand 6080 and have been listening to it over the last day. Very reminiscent of the Sylvania 7236, but maybe a tad warmer. Pairs nicely with a warm-ish driver tube.
Have a couple of Graphite Plate Chatham 6080s that should be here around Monday. Very anxious to compare them against what I already have.
